Diecasting process’s features are the strength and hardness of die casting on high, thinwalled castings with plex shape can be cast, and the production is efficient. The diecasting die is the key for the process of die casting, its quality decides the quality and accuracy of castings, and the design of the diecasting die affects its quality and operating life directly.
